Preventive Dental Care
  • Dental sealants
  • A dental sealant refers to the application of a clear white material designed to stick to the enamel of the tooth to protect the deep grooves from dental decay. These non-invasive procedure acts as a barrier to food, plaque and acid, thus protecting the decay prone areas of teeth and are a great adjunct to good diet and hygiene in order to prevent cavities.
  • Fluoride
  • Although drinking water, toothpaste, and many mouthwashes contain fluoride, regular dentist-supervised fluoride treatments are vital in strengthening your child’s teeth. Following the cleaning and flossing procedures, fluoride will be applied to your child’s teeth making your child’s teeth strong and more resistant to acid attacks.
Cleaning

During your child’s bi-yearly check-up, cleaning consists to remove plaque and stains that regular brushing, and flossing can miss. Teeth cleaning will improve your child’s oral health by preventing cavities.

Early detection of caries

The American Academy of Pediatric Dentistry recommends visits every six months to the pediatric dentist, from the child’s first birthday. Routine visits will set your child up for a lifetime of good dental health. At this age, problems can be detected, treated early, or avoided completely.

Because caries lesions progress faster in primary dentition than in permanent teeth, the early detection of carious lesions is key to managing early childhood caries, and preventing adverse problems associated with its occurrence; it is also likely to be painless and less expensive.

Fillings

Fillings replace and restore tooth structures that are damaged due to decay or fracture. In most instances, a tooth-colored resin composite will be the material used for the restoration.

Stainless steel crowns and zirconia crowns

When damage, injury, or decay doesn’t leave enough tooth structure to hold a filling, or when a tooth is at high risk for future cavity development, a crown is an appropriate restoration that gives your child back both form and function. Pediatric crowns (stainless steel or zirconia crowns) are placed and permanently cemented over the remaining natural baby tooth structure.

Pulp Therapy

When decay reaches the nerve of a baby tooth, the infected portion of the nerve tissue is removed. This most commonly used pulp therapy is called a pulpotomy. The goal is to maintain the vitality of the baby tooth. Although used less often, a pulpectomy is done when the entire pulp of the tooth is infected. The pulp from the crown, as well as the roots, is removed. Removing the nerve of the baby tooth does not interfere with the growth and development of the permanent tooth.
This treatment ensures keeping the tooth in the mouth for as long as possible, avoiding or delaying extraction. Then a crown is placed to achieve the coronal seal and restore the functional shape of the tooth, completing your child’s beautiful smile.

Oral habit counseling

Many children tend to develop para-functional oral habits at early ages in life, these habits include tongue thrusting, thumb Sucking, mouth breathing, finger sucking, nail-biting…
Early age counseling (motivational strategies and interceptive appliances) is implemented during the mixed dentition to create a significant difference in the way how the face and jaws would eventually develop.

Early interceptive treatment

Early Interceptive treatment aims to guide and influence the growth and development of the jaws to create sufficient space for the permanent teeth to emerge. Early treatment may prevent serious problems from developing and will certainly make treatment at a later stage shorter and less complicated.
